Dr. Naixia ZHANG

Shanghai Institute of Materia Medica, Chinese Academy of Sciences

Dr. ZHANG Naixia graduated from Beijing Medical University in 1998, and got a Bachelor degree with the major in medicinal chemistry. In the same year Dr. ZHANG got admitted into the PhD training program at Shanghai Institute of Organic Chemistry, and got the PhD degree in 2003. In May of 2004, Dr. ZHANG joined Dr. Kylie Walters' lab in the Department of Biochemistry, Molecular Biology, and Biophysics at the University of Minnesota as a postdoctoral fellow, and was then promoted to research assistant professor in 2008. In October of 2010, Dr. ZHANG Naixia joined Shanghai Institute of Materia Medica, Chinese Academy of Sciences as a principal investigator. Dr. ZHANG's major research interests focus on NMR studies of protein-ligand (protein, DNA, small molecule etc.) interactions, and have got excellent achievements in quite a few of research projects. Up to date, Dr. ZHANG Naixia has published more than 80 research articles with a total citation exceeding 2000 times.
